          Activity Execution Key Objects

          Activity Execution Key Objects

          Familiarize yourself with the available objects for enabling activity execution during retail visits.

          Required Editions

          Available in: Lightning Experience in Enterprise and Unlimited Editions that have Consumer Goods Cloud enabled

          The image shows the objects that you use for activity execution.

          Objects under Activity Execution
          Object API Name Description
          Activity cgcloud__Job_Definition_List__c List of questions and surveys to answer during a visit.
          Account Account Information on customers with whom you conduct business. An account can be a retailer, distributor, wholesaler, or consumer.
          Data Type Option cgcloud__Data_Type_Option__c Holds the picklist item of a flexible data type.
          Job Definition Template cgcloud__Job_Definition_Template__c

          The information that you gather for a store or products, and configure as job definition templates or jobs. Jobs can be a question— to gather store-related information, such as:

          • Does the store have advertising materials?
          • How many shelves are available at a store?

          Or, jobs can be a survey question— to gather product-related information, such as:

          • Has the store properly placed the products on shelves?
          • Does the store offer the product at a promotional price?
          Job List cgcloud__Job_List__c Associates an activity with a visit template for a particular customer. You create job lists mainly for event-driven activities and add the lists to the visits.
          POS cgcloud__POS__c Location (other than primary shelf) within the retail store where users place products for promotion or to increase sales. For example: shelf, sales counter, freezer, or vending machine.
          Product Product2 Product details and related information, such as product parts, product conditions, unit of measure, product managers, and warehouses.
          Promotion Advanced Promotion Agreements between a manufacturer and a customer to increase revenue and market share by using temporary price reductions or in-store displays.
          Question cgcloud__Job_DL_Job_Definition_Template__c

          Helps you gather store-related information, such as:

          • Does the store include advertising materials?
          • How many shelves are available at a store?

          You can create questions for point-of-sale (POS) or stores. Questions can apply to a store and all points-of-sale of the store, or to a POS type. For an ongoing promotion, questions can help to record temporary observations and ensure success for the promotion.

          You can use the data from the answers to build a base for customer segmentation processes.

          User User Specific business roles for a sales org. Users conduct retail activities based on the defined role (for example: sales rep or supervisor).
          Visit Visit Information on tasks or operations a field rep carries out during a store visit. A visit can be a standard scheduled visit or an ad-hoc visit. You plan ad-hoc visits for inventory issues, or to promote or upsell a product.
          Visit Job cgcloud__Visit_Job__c Responses to questions or survey questions during visit execution.
          Visit Template cgcloud__Visit_Template__c Template to create customer visit types. For example, sales visit, training, delivery visit, or phone call.
